## Break-Glass Access: Wanderstone Audio Guide

As a contractor on the Wanderstone museum guide app, you normally deploy through the staged pipeline. In a genuine emergency — for example, corrupted tour audio playing to visitors during open hours — you may use the break-glass deploy path, which skips review gates. Notify the duty curator liaison first, document your reason in the operations log, and revert to the normal pipeline immediately afterward. The break-glass console asks for a recovery passphrase, which is recorded just below.

unlock words, fajog-yawep: ralael-istath

Subject: Big-deal discounts — new guardrails

Hi all,

Quick heads-up for the finance folks: we're tightening discounts on deals above the Tier-3 threshold. Anything over 18% now needs sign-off from Marit or me, no exceptions, even for the Quellon renewal crowd. Standard approvals stay in Dealdesk; large ones route through the new Falcrest queue. Yes, it adds a day — worth it for margin hygiene. Full matrix lands Friday. Before that goes out, one piece of context stays within this group.

internal memo for yafop-hawef: The renewal with Druwynax Group closes at $20 million a year, 20 percent above the last contract. Project Druath slips by two quarters because of the staffing delay.

Release checklist — Mossvale data-retention sweeper. Confirm the sweeper's dry-run output against the retention policy matrix before enabling delete mode; any table not explicitly listed must be skipped, not defaulted. Verify that tombstone records are written for every purged row and that the audit exporter picks them up within one cycle. If paged during the first production sweep, pause the job rather than killing it. Then capture the token printed at the end of the dry run.

pipeline stamp: htk4_66df

Quarterly Planning Note — Divestiture of the Ardwell Tooling Unit

The sale of Ardwell Tooling to Penrake Holdings is on track to close next quarter. Finance should ring-fence the unit's receivables now and prepare carve-out statements by the fifteenth. Transition services run six months post-close. Proceeds allocation remains under discussion at board level, and the current thinking is summarized below.

internal memo for tagef-hadup: Gross margin on Ulaath came in at 15 percent against a plan of 5 percent. Only 7 of the 120 pilot accounts renewed Ulaath, so a churn review is set for October 15.